77th Republic Day Celebrated at Crime Branch J&K Headquarters, Jammu
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terWhatsappTelegramEmail

Jammu, January 26: The 77th Republic Day was celebrated with great enthusiasm and patriotic fervour at the Crime Branch Headquarters, Channi Rama, Jammu.

On this occasion, the National Flag was hoisted by the worthy Inspector General of Police, Crime J&K, Sujit Kumar Singh-IPS accompanied by SSP Crime Branch (EOW) Jammu Faisal Qureshi-JKPS; SSP FPB Mohd Yousuf – JKPS, SSP CICE J&K Ramnish Gupta-JKPS; SSP Crime Branch (SCW) Jammu, Sanjay Parihar-JKPS; SSP ANTF J&K Anwar Ul Haq-JKPS; Addl. SP Fingerprint Bureau Noor Ul Hassan-JKPS; SO to IGP Crime J&K Mohd Shafi-JKPS.

While addressing the gathering, the IGP Crime J&K extended warm greetings to all officers and officials on the auspicious occasion of Republic Day.

He lauded the dedication, professionalism, and commendable contributions of the Crime Branch personnel in strengthening the functioning of J&K Police.

The IGP also appreciated the achievements and performance of all units of Crime Branch Jammu in combating crime and upholding the rule of law.

The IGP highly appreciated the staff for the impressive performance of the National Anthem and presentation of Rashtriya salute, the beautifully prepared Tricolour-themed Rangoli reflecting remarkable artistic skills and the disciplined parade contingents, which added greatness to the ceremony.

The ceremony concluded with the distribution of sweets among the staff, showcasing a spirit of unity, pride and celebration.
